Optum Code Information APIs API

The Code Information APIs API from Optum — 9 operation(s) for code information apis.

Optum Code Information APIs API is one of 166 APIs that Optum publishes on the APIs.io network, described by a machine-readable OpenAPI specification.

Tagged areas include Code Information APIs. The published artifact set on APIs.io includes an OpenAPI specification, an API reference, a getting-started guide, authentication docs, a changelog, and API documentation.

This API exposes 9 operations across 9 paths, and defines 4 schemas. It is described by OpenAPI 3.2.0, at version v1.0.

Requests are made against a single base URL, /v1/codesearchms.

Optum Code Information APIs API declares 1 security scheme for authenticating requests. It accepts HTTP bearer tokens (JWT) (bearerAuth).

Paths & Operations 9

Across 9 paths, the API surfaces 9 operations — 8 GET, 1 POST. Each is listed below with its method, path, parameters, and response codes.

Code Information APIs 9
POST
/api/coding/code/codetype
Fetches the code type for the requested code
codeType 1 param body → 200400500
GET
/api/coding/code/{code}/validate
Validate if the given code is valid or deleted or invalid
validateCode 3 params → 200404500
GET
/api/coding/code/{codetype}/{code}/detail
Fetches the details of the code based on codetype
codeDetail 5 params → 200400500
GET
/api/coding/code/{codetype}/{code}/range
Returns the complete code range
range 5 params → 200400500
GET
/api/coding/code/{codetype}/{term}/root-operation-definition-term
Fetches the root operation definition for a code and term.
rootOperationDefinitionTerm 4 params → 200400500
GET
/api/coding/code/{codetype}/{code}/root-operation-definition
Fetches the root operation definition for a code.
rootOperationDefinition 3 params → 200400500
GET
/api/coding/code/{codetype}/{code}/lay-description
Fetches the LayDescription based on the codetype and code
layDescription 3 params → 200400404500
GET
/api/coding/code/multi-codes/{code}
Multi code search results
fetchMultiCodeDetails 4 params → 200500
GET
/api/coding/code/i10_pcs/{code}/range
Returns the complete pcs code range
rangePcs 4 params → 200400500
